Venus on Fire

  • Loomimisaeg2013
  • Mõõtmed140.0 x 63.0 cm

Erika Verzutti (1971 –)

Brazilian sculptor Erika Verzutti blends organic & geometric forms in bronze, concrete, & fabric. Known for evocative pieces exhibited globally.

While Erika Verzutti aims to distill the essential physical qualities of natural objects, her sculptures also have a symbolic aura. Rather than attempting to capture an objective truth about her subjects, the artist presents the results of an intuitive process of material transformation. In Venus on Fire, organic forms derived from pumpkin, Annona muricata (commonly known as cherimoya, graviola, guanábana, or soursop), and Annona squamosa (fruta do condeor sugar-apple) are endowed with allusions to archeology (specially to the Paleolithic Venus of Willendorf) and ethnography, and are given a fertile erotic charge.
